What remains educationally useful

The original article wanted tuition to support both examination preparation and broader problem-solving ability. That intention remains useful, but a stronger modern standard asks what the teaching actually accomplishes.

  • identify the learning gap;
  • repair missing prerequisites;
  • explain the concept clearly;
  • practise with feedback;
  • check whether the student can use the skill in unfamiliar questions;
  • increase independent learning over time.

Why credentials alone are not enough

The original page highlighted the schools attended by tutors. Academic background can be relevant context, but teaching quality is better judged by whether a tutor can explain, diagnose, adapt and give useful feedback.

For parents, the better questions are:

  • What problem are we trying to solve?
  • What evidence shows the problem exists?
  • What will the tutor do differently?
  • How will progress be observed?
  • What happens when the student no longer needs the same support?
